Clerk Offices in Ida County, IA maintain public records for a county or local government, including records related to property taxes and tax auctions. In a tax auction, the government sells property with unpaid property taxes that is under a tax lien or in the foreclosure process. Clerk Offices have records on property tax payments, unpaid property taxes, property assessments, parcel numbers, and tax sales. Clerk Offices may also provide parcel searches or property maps to look up properties listed in an Ida County tax auction, as part of their records on foreclosures and property tax auctions. This Ida County tax auction information is often available on the Clerk Office website.

Treasurer and Tax Collector Offices in Ida County, IA collect taxes for a county or local government, including property taxes, and they also operate tax auctions. During a tax auction, the Ida County municipality auctions off properties that have unpaid property taxes, both due to tax liens and the foreclosure process. Treasurers and Tax Collectors maintain records on property Ida County tax payments, appraisal values, parcel numbers, and tax sales, and they may provide information on setting up a property tax payment plan or appealing a property tax assessment. Tax auction information, including upcoming tax sales, property descriptions, and auction information in Ida County, Iowa, may be on the Treasurer and Tax Collector website.
